Effects of a periodic intermittent theta burst stimulation in Alzheimer’s disease
Background Previous studies have demonstrated that excitatory repetitive transcranial magnetic stimulation (rTMS) can improve the cognitive function of patients with Alzheimer’s disease (AD).
